RESUMO
Spatial EEG factor analysis was performed in patients under gamonil and damilen treatment. Groups of EEG-factors were discovered that describe the peculiarities of the brain electrical processes spatial reorganization under pharmacotherapy. Major groups comprised the EEG factors: 1. characterizing the proper action of the drug; 2. connected to the syndromal peculiarities of depression or the course of mental state changes; 3. those depending on the efficiency of the therapy.

Methods of factorial and discriminant analysis were used for the analysis of the electroencephalographic reaction to gamonil and damilen. Specific features of EEG spatial reorganization were revealed for each of the thymoleptics which made it possible to recognize correctly the drugs in 87.5 and 92.3% of cases, respectively.
